If your business is thriving and you’re still in a shared hosting situation, then chances are you’re losing money and customers. Why? Because you don’t have enough bandwidth and space to really accommodate your growing business. What you need is a dedicated server. A dedicated server can offer many advantages over shared hosting.

Switching to a dedicated server will cost you more money up front. It may even cost you start up funds. However, it will give you freedom and flexibility like you’ve never had before. It will also give you the space you need to operate. Shared hosting is designed to save a lot of people a lot of money by spreading around the operating costs of doing business.

This system limits the amount of space and bandwidth that each individual is allocated in the shared web hosting situation. However, when a business begins using a dedicated server, then space is no longer limited. Costs do increase, but the ability to recoup the added costs, also increases. In the long run, your business will probably end up saving money.

Bandwidth is what enables your clients and customers to access your website. Bandwidth drives the traffic, which is any businesses’ lifeline to success. You want a dedicated server because it will give you more space, more room for forums and shopping carts complete with a database, and it will, as mentioned before increase bandwidth driving in more and more customers, as well as bringing back repeat business. A dedicated server will help out if you have more than one website because you can operate all of your holdings on just one dedicated server.

Security is better in dedicated hosting over a shared web hosting situation. Your security is your and will keep others from accessing your server to hack or otherwise.

You are also not at the mercy of the mistakes of the persons who might be on the other side of the partition in a shared hosting situation. The dedicated server hosting is yours and yours alone. There are many dedicated servers available; all that is needed is a little homework on your part to make sure the dedicated server is right for you.

Dedicated Hosting : When an entire server is leased by the client and is not shared by the anyone else than this type of internet hosting is termed as a Dedicated Hosting Service, Dedicated Server, or Managed Hosting Service.

For the sake of high performance, security, email stability, and control dedicated hosting service proves beneficial. Due to the relatively high price of Dedicated Hosting, it is mostly used by websites that receive a large volume of traffic used dedicated hosting service as because of its high price.

Shared web hosting : A web hosting service where many websites vest on one web server connected to the Internet is called Shared Web Hosting service or Virtual Hosting Service or Derive Host .Each site “sits” on its own partition, or section/place on the server, to keep it isolate from other sites. Most Web hosting companies provide Shared Hosting. Although shared hosting is a less expensive way for businesses to create a Web presence, it is usually not sufficient for Web sites with high traffic.

Shared Web Hosting can also be done privately by sharing the cost of running a server in a colocation centre this is called Cooperative Hosting.

Now we come to our main topic i.e. “Dedicate Server Hosting Vs. Shared Hosting” and thus the difference between Dedicated Server Hosting and Shared Hosting are as follow:

Access to Resources : All of the resources available on a server can be fully accessed in Dedicated Hosting while in case of Shared Hosting the resources of a server will be divided among all of the website owners that are assigned to that particular server.

Speed and Power : A Dedicated Server Hosting will generally provide faster operating speeds and more efficiency if compared to Shared Hosting.

Quality of Equipment and Customer Support : Dedicated Server Hosting provides powerful equipment with technological quality and personalized, faster, and better informed customer support if compared to Shared Hosting.

Cost : Dedicated Web Hosting is more costly than Shared hosting as it is dedicated exclusively to one user.

Bandwidth Or Diskspace : The amount of Disk Space is limited in Shared hosting while there is no sharing and limitation if Dedicated Hosting is considered.

Technical Skill : There is not requirement of much technical skill in case of Shared web Hosting while Dedicated Hosting required webmaster skills to set up, administer and manage the server.

Security : Shared Web Hosting Service provide firewalls and server security application and program while there is no need to provide security tools, if Dedicated Hosting Service is taken into account.

Blacklisting : In a Shared Web Hosting, there is more of a risk of being blacklisted by search engines while in Dedicated Web Hosting we will not get blacklisted unless we engage in bad internet practices.

Flexibility : Dedicated Web Hosting is more flexible than Shared hosting, as organizations have full control over the server(s), including choice of operating system, hardware etc.
